Jason George has confirmed that he expects to return for Season 23.

Let that sink in for a moment. In a season defined by departures — after the exits of veteran stars Kim Raver and Kevin McKidd, who played Teddy Altman and Owen Hunt respectively — the announcement that Dr. Ben Warren is coming back feels like a lifeline thrown to a drowning fanbase.

Speaking at the MPTF NextGen summer party, George didn’t hedge. He didn’t leave room for speculation. He said he’s pretty certain he’ll be back as the character he’s played since 2010. And for fans who have been watching the show’s foundation shift beneath their feet, that certainty is exactly what they needed to hear.

Because Ben Warren isn’t just another character in the Grey’s Anatomy universe. He’s become one of the most recognizable faces in the entire franchise. Over the years, viewers have watched him evolve in ways few television characters ever get to experience. He started as a surgeon at Grey Sloan Memorial Hospital — a talented doctor navigating the high-stakes world of life-or-death medicine. But then came the pivot that no one saw coming: he traded his scalpel for a helmet and became a firefighter in the spin-off series, Station 19.

That transition could have been the end of Ben’s story in the Grey’s universe. Instead, it expanded it. Despite moving between two shows, Ben Warren has remained an essential thread woven into the fabric of the franchise. He’s the connective tissue between two worlds — the emergency room and the fire station — and his presence in Season 23 promises to bridge the gap for fans who love both series.

And George himself? He had nothing but praise for the creative team behind Grey’s Anatomy. According to the actor, the producers and writers have a unique ability to make difficult decisions without destroying the trust they’ve built with their cast. They’re willing to make tough choices — the kind that keep a long-running series from going stale — but they do it with a level of respect that not every show manages to maintain.

He revealed that actors are generally informed early if their characters might be heading toward an exit. No blindsiding. No sudden pink slips. Just honest, upfront conversations that allow everyone involved to prepare for what’s coming. It’s a rare approach in an industry known for its brutality, and it explains why so many actors speak fondly of their time on the show, even after they’ve left.
